Just wanted to talk fishing, I am some what new to this site but not new to fishing by any means. I was sitting here thinking of fishing and a specific week came to mind. All of us have a favorite place that we know we can usually go catch Steelhead. A few year's back I got to fish almost everyday that I wanted and so Monday came and I went to my favorite stream, sure enough after 2 casts into my fore sure spot I hooked into a nice fish and after a short lived fight this beauty shook me loose, and so the day went, with me hooking numerous fish, all having the same result, BOINK! So at the end of Thursday of the same week Im sitting at 0-19, with me obviously on the loosing end of almost a week's worth of fishing. I had tried everything including different hooks, leaders,and nothing seemed to work. I even went to the Old Man for some kind of wise words, and all he gave me was "Son fishing is like poker, your bound to win eventually" like that's really what I needed to hear. Being that I cant get enough of fishing,I was at it again bright and early Friday morning. Went to the same spot that I had been starting off for the last 4 days and had the same result within a few cast's, a nce bright fishy on the end of my line, oh yes and then came the shake of the head to spit the hook routine. I ended up losing 2 more fish that day bringing the total to a dissapointing 0-22 streak. Every variation and possibility of losing a fish happened to me that week, but never give up they say. I always fish the same hole that I start from at the end of my day because you never know if a few more fish have moved in while your away. This proved to be another time that this routine paid off. On my first cast through the slot I hooked into a nice chrome bright steelie about 6lbs, and after a short while had her to shore. And so ended the longest losing streak of me against the fish in all my 17yrs. of fishing.
